Indiligent In Webster's Dictionary

\In*dil"i*gent\, a. [L. indiligens: cf. F. indiligent. See {Diligent}.] Not diligent; idle; slothful. [Obs.] --Feltham. -- {In*dil"i*gent*ly}, adv. [Obs.]
